Summary:
The Project Manager will be responsible for the management and execution of a variety of civil engineering design and permitting projects. Utilizing consulting expertise, prepares the scope, budget, and schedule for projects to ensure contract requirements are executed on-time and on-budget. Attend project meetings with internal staff and clients and make presentations concerning specific aspects of engineering projects and oversees the work of technical staff. Works with local, regional or state-level clients to assist them in achieving their goals.

Essential Functions:

  • Development of project work plans and scopes of work.
  • Provide project oversight and schedule monitoring.
  • Prepare fee proposals and track and manage project budgets and invoicing.
  • Prepare roadway, grading, drainage, water and sewer plans using AutoCAD and Civil 3D
  • Produce project deliverables including technical memoranda, design plans and specifications, and technical reports.
  • Administer QA/QC for project deliverables.
  • Prepare supporting calculations, construction specifications, and permitting in various jurisdictions.
  • Prepare construction cost models and engineer’s opinion of probable cost for projects through various stages of development including due diligence to final construction document submittal for bid.
  • Participate in proposal presentations and project interviews.
  • Maintain effective communications with clients and project teams.
  • Technical reporting and presentations.
  • Construction observation and coordination with construction contractors.
  • Ensure that the staff resources are deployed in a productive and profitable manner.
  • Conduct regular meetings to ensure that project needs are balanced with staff availability.
